1.PLANT CAPACITY :
D.M. WATER PLANT : The proposed D.M. WATER PLANT SHALL have
capacity of producing 6000 Liters per hour of Treated Water. The R.O.System in
the DM Water Plant will have 70% recovery with 6000 Liters per Hour ofPermeate Water and 2,600 Liters/Hour of Reject Water. The RO system is
designed considering that our Bore-well will have a TDS of 750ppm (maximum).
The R.O. module proposed is designed as a Single stream, two array (2 stages)
system. The plant operation is by manual operation but with Auto dumping
facility to bypass feed water incase the Residual Chlorine levels are detected high.
THE RO PRODUCT (PERMEATE) WATER FROM THE ABOVE RO
SYSTEM WILL BE PASSED THROUGH A DEGASSIFIER FOLLOWED BYA MIXED BED UNIT TO ATTAIN FINAL OUTPUT WATER QUALITY
WITH TDS LESS THAN 1PPM.
R.D.M. WATER PLANT: The proposed R.D.M. WATER PLANT will havecapacity of producing 4000-4500 Liters per hour of Treated Water. It is propose
to install TWO nos RO Systems with capacities of 3000Ltrs/Hr and 1000 Ltrs/hr
in order to minimize water losses.
A) 3000 LPH RO SYSTEM :
The Reject Water from the RO system in the DM WATER PLANT will be mixed
with fresh bore-well water in the existing water sump and will be the feed to this
3000LPH RO System. We assume that this mix-water will have TDS of 2000ppm(maximum).The R.O.System is designed to have 50% recovery with 3000 Liters
per Hour of Permeate Water and 3000 Liters/Hour of Reject Water.
B) 1000 LPH RO SYSTEM:
The Reject from above 3000 LPH RO System will be the feed to this RO system.It is assumed that this feed water will have TDS of 4500ppm(maximum). The
R.O.System is designed to have 50% recovery with 1500 Liters per Hour of
Permeate Water and 1500 Liters/Hour of Reject Water.
WE PROPOSE TO MIX PRODUCT(PERMEATE) WATERS FROM THESETWO SYSTEMS AND PASS THROUGH A D.M.PLANT CONSISTING OFCATION COLUMN, DEGASSIFIER UNIT AND AN ANIOIN COLUMN
FOLLOWED BY MIXED BED UNIT TO ATTAIN THE QUALITY OF FINAL
OUTPUT WATER WITH TDS LESS THAN 5PPM.

B)FEED WATER CHARECTERISTICS R.D.M.WATER PLANT:
1) REJECT WATER FROM THE R.O. SYSTEM IN THE D.M.WATER PLANT
MIXED WITH FRESH BOREWELL WATER IS THE FEED WATER FORTHE 3000LPH CAPACITY R.O.SYSTEM IN THE R.D.M.PLANT. WE
ASSUME THAT THIS FEED WATER WILL HAVE TDS OF 2000ppm.
2) REJECT WATER FROM THE ABOVE 3000LPH R.O.SYSTEM WILL BE
THE FEED TO THE 1000LPH RO SYSTEM. WE ASSUME THAT THIS FEED
WATER WILL HAVE TDS OF 4500ppm.
